iI presume you mean 0.3333.... recurring to infinity. In which case it is written as 0.333... The suffix dots indicate that it goes to infinity

Otherwise it is a terminating decimal .

However, here is the method to convert rational infinite decimals to a fraction.

Let

P = 0.3333....

Then

10P - 3.333....

Subtract

9P = 3. 0 (Note the infinite decimals subtract to zero.

9P= 3

P = 3/9

Cancel down by '3'

P = 1/3 The answer . ..

NB THis can only be done for RATIONAL Decimals.

IRRATIONAL decimals do NOT convert to a RATIO.

pi = 3.1415923.... is the most well known irrational decimal and does NOT convert to a RATIO(fraction).

When given 22/7 , or 3.14 etc., for 'pi'; these values are only approximations.

Square Roots of prime numbers also produce Irrational Numbers.

NNB For rational infinite decimals of the order 0.252525...

You do by the same method;

P = 0.252525... & 100P = 25.252525... Notice it is now '100P.

Subtract 99P = 25

Similarly P = 234234234... Then 1000P =234.2342342344....

Subtract = 999P = 234.
